What Is Sciatica During Pregnancy?

For those who might not know, sciatica occurs when the sciatic nerve—running from the lower back through the hips and down each leg—becomes compressed or irritated. During pregnancy, it’s often caused by:

  • Weight Gain: The added weight of the baby places pressure on the lower back and pelvis.
  • Postural Changes: As your belly grows, your center of gravity shifts, straining the lower back.
  • Pelvic Misalignment: Hormonal changes loosen the ligaments in your pelvis, which can cause misalignment and nerve compression.
  • Baby’s Position: In the third trimester, the baby’s position can directly press on the sciatic nerve.

Simple Stretches to Relieve Sciatica Pain

The stretches I recommended to Sarah can help any mom-to-be dealing with sciatica:

1. Piriformis Stretch

  • Sit on the floor with one leg bent and the other extended.
  • Cross the bent leg over the extended one, placing your foot flat on the floor.
  • Gently twist your torso toward the bent knee and hold for 20–30 seconds.
  • Switch sides and repeat.

2. Cat-Cow Pose

  • Start on your hands and knees.
  • Inhale as you arch your back, lifting your head and tailbone (cow pose).
  • Exhale as you round your back, tucking your chin and pelvis (cat pose).
  • Repeat 8–10 times.

3. Child’s Pose

  • Kneel with your big toes touching and your knees apart.
  • Sit back on your heels and stretch your arms forward, lowering your chest toward the ground.
  • Hold for 30 seconds.
